Product Parameter (Specification)

Now let's get into the numbers that make our mosquito coil heating tube with bracket the reliable choice for OEM manufacturers. The operating voltage ranges from 100V to 240V AC because we know these units get shipped worldwide to places with different electrical standards. The power consumption sits at a modest 4-6 watts – enough to do the job efficiently without racking up electricity bills that would make your customers think twice about leaving them on all night.


The PTC element maintains a consistent surface temperature of 145°C ±5°C, which is the sweet spot for most mosquito coil formulations – hot enough to vaporize the active ingredients effectively but cool enough to prevent scorching or fire hazards. The aluminum bracket features a powder-coated finish that withstands salt spray testing for 96 hours without corrosion, because we understand that coastal resorts are prime markets for these products. The overall dimensions are compact at 85mm x 45mm x 25mm, but the heating surface area is maximized through clever engineering that I still find impressive after all these years.


Production Details

Walking through our mosquito coil heating tube with bracket production line is like watching a well-choreographed dance of precision engineering. Each bracket starts as aerospace-grade aluminum alloy that gets CNC-machined to tolerances tighter than most watch components – we're talking ±0.1mm precision that ensures every bracket fits perfectly every time. The heating elements undergo a burn-in process that would make most quality control managers blush: 72 hours of continuous operation at 10% over voltage followed by thermal cycling that simulates years of use in just days.


What really sets our process apart is the way we integrate the PTC heating element with the bracket. It's not just glued or clamped – we use a proprietary thermal interface material that ensures optimal heat transfer while providing mechanical stability that survives drops from table height onto concrete floors. I've personally tested this by (accidentally) knocking prototypes off my workbench more times than I'd care to admit. The electrical connections are crimped and then soldered for redundancy, because we know that field failures usually start at connection points. Every unit undergoes dielectric strength testing at 1500V AC for 60 seconds, which is overkill for most applications but gives us the confidence to offer a 2-year warranty that our competitors can't match.
